Tar Roof Replacement in Arapahoe County, CO
Tar roof replacement services involve removing an existing tar-based roofing system and installing a new, durable roof to protect the property. These projects typically include residential homes and commercial buildings with flat or low-slope roofs that utilize tar or built-up roofing materials. Property owners often seek this service when their current roof shows signs of extensive damage, such as persistent leaks, blistering, cracking, or significant wear that cannot be repaired effectively. Tar Roof Replacement Questions
What are signs that a tar roof needs replacement? Signs include widespread cracking, blistering, or significant granule loss, indicating the roof's aging or deterioration.
How long does a tar roof replacement typically take? The duration varies based on the size and complexity of the project but generally involves a few days to complete.
Can a tar roof be repaired instead of replaced? Minor damage may be repairable, but extensive deterioration usually requires a full replacement for proper protection.
What should property owners consider before replacing a tar roof? It's important to evaluate the roof's condition, underlying structure, and compatibility with new roofing materials.
